CBN: Strategic reforms have laid foundation for long-term economic growth

By Christopher Ameh, Bauchi
The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) has said its strategic economic reforms implemented over the past 34 months have laid a strong foundation for sustainable economic growth, financial stability and inclusive development.
The apex bank stated that the measures were already contributing to improved macroeconomic conditions, increased employment opportunities and efforts to reduce poverty across the country.
Speaking at the CBN Fair in Bauchi, themed “Driving Alternative Payment Channels as Tools for Financial Inclusion, Growth and Accelerated Economic Development,” the Acting Director of Corporate Communications and Investor Relations, Mrs. Hakama Sidi Ali, said the reforms were designed to reposition the economy for long-term expansion.
Sidi Ali, who was represented by Deputy Director, Michael Dalyop, highlighted key interventions undertaken by the bank, including market unification, banking sector recapitalisation, digital infrastructure development, liquidity management, benchmark standardisation and the implementation of future-focused monetary policies.
She reaffirmed the CBN’s commitment, under the leadership of Governor Olayemi Cardoso, to its statutory mandate of maintaining monetary and price stability while supporting economic development.
Earlier, the Bauchi Branch Controller of the CBN, Mr. Michael Dalyop, represented by Assistant Director Salahu Bello Mohammed, said the bank’s 2024–2028 strategy was focused on deepening financial inclusion and expanding access to formal financial services.
He explained that the framework was aimed at empowering small businesses and corporate organisations to access financial support, thereby boosting productivity and increasing their contribution to Nigeria’s Gross Domestic Product (GDP).
At the event, CBN officials urged members of the public to verify information from credible sources and comply with regulations guiding the use of the naira and other currency-related policies.
The Bauchi CBN Fair is part of a nationwide sensitisation programme by the apex bank to engage stakeholders on its policies and initiatives. Similar forums have recently been held in major commercial centres, including Lagos, Kano, Kaduna, Uyo and Gombe.
